San Diego Padres general manager A.J. Preller has a type. If you've played shortstop in the past, you can play for the Padres. Former shortstops are everywhere in San Diego — from right field (Fernando Tatis Jr.) to second base (Jake Cronenworth) to center field (Jackson Merrill) and third base (Manny Machado).

San Diego Padres shortstop Xander Bogaerts was placed on the 10-day injured list on Friday due to a non-displaced fracture in his left foot. Bogaerts was injured Wednesday when he fouled a ball off his foot during a game against the Seattle Mariners.
